Suggested Use

Adults: Take 1 capsule daily with water, with or without food, or as directed by your healthcare professional. If using antibiotics, separate by 2–3 hours. Consult your physician if pregnant, nursing, immunocompromised, or taking medications. Store in a cool, dry place; refrigeration can further maintain potency.*
